I am running Android 2.2 on a Droid.

Last week I was notified of an available update to SportsTap. When I tried to do the update, the download failed. Now the Market app is goofed up with respect to SportsTap. Other apps update normally; but whenever I enter Market->Downloads, it states it is currently downloading SportsTap--which is always unsuccessful. If I finger tap on the SportsTap download graphic, my only option on the next screen is to cancel the download. If I do that, I also have to Force Close the Market app.

I am wondering how I can make Market forget that it needs to download SportsTap so that maybe I can get out of this crazy loop. Note that I tried clearing the Market cache, but that didn't help.
 
For me, an cancel download does an effective uninstall. Then a reinstall of the stuck app works ... if it doesn't get stuck again for random reasons.

Others have been successful with going to Home, Settings, Application Data, All Programs, Market, Clear data/cache.

The latter tip (to clear the data/cache of the Market app) did the trick! Thanks very much for the help.
